THE SUMMARY

Together with the tongue, the palate plays a key role in articulation (speech production) and
language by altering airflow through the oral cavity in order to create a variety of speech sounds

The primary role of the upper lip is coverage of dentition and animation, whereas the lower lip is
critical for oral competence, speech, and eating
The uvula plays an important role in articulation of the sound of the voice thereby it assists with
speech. Another important function of the uvula is to block the breathing passage during
swallowing in order to prevent fluids and food from entering the nasal passages.
The tonsils They protect against foreign substances that you inhale or ingest through the nose or
mouth

Retromolar trigone : The mucosa covering the Retromolar Trigone is rigid as it is tightly adherent
to the underlying alveolar bone. This is what is said to help malignant tumors infiltrate the mandible
in a short period if time in the early stages. The rTR is known as the anatomic crossroad where
muscular and nervous components converge.
